LC4064V-75T44E Description

LC4064V-75T44E Description

The LC4064V-75T44E is an Integrated Circuit (IC) Complex Programmable Logic Device (CPLD) from the ispMACH® 4000V series, manufactured by Lattice Semiconductor Corporation. This device is designed for in-system programmability, offering flexibility and ease of use for various applications. It features a 44-pin TQFP package, making it suitable for surface-mount technology (SMT) applications. The LC4064V-75T44E operates within a voltage supply range of 3V to 3.6V and has a maximum propagation delay time (tpd) of 7.5 nanoseconds, ensuring high-speed performance.

LC4064V-75T44E Features

  • Programmable Type: In-System Programmable, allowing for reprogramming without the need for specialized equipment.
  • Number of I/O: 30 I/O pins provide ample connectivity options for various digital circuits.
  • Number of Macrocells: 64 macrocells offer significant logic capacity, enabling complex logic functions.
  • Number of Logic Elements/Blocks: 4 logic blocks enhance the device's ability to handle multiple logic operations efficiently.
  • Voltage Supply - Internal: Operates within a range of 3V to 3.6V, ensuring compatibility with a variety of power supply systems.
  • Delay Time tpd(1) Max: 7.5 ns, ensuring high-speed performance suitable for demanding applications.
  • Mounting Type: Surface Mount, ideal for compact and space-efficient designs.
  • Package: 44-pin TQFP, providing a robust and reliable physical form factor.
  • Moisture Sensitivity Level (MSL): Level 3 (168 Hours), ensuring the device can withstand typical manufacturing and storage conditions.
  • Product Status: Although marked as Obsolete, the LC4064V-75T44E remains a viable option for legacy systems and specific applications where its features are still highly beneficial.
